RHPS4
- CAS No.: 390362-78-4
- Formula:C23H20F2N2O4S
- Molecular Weight:458.48
IUPAC Name: 3,11-difluoro-6,8,13-trimethyl-8H-quinolino[4,3,2-kl]acridin-13-ium methyl sulfate
InChIKey: VRWGYMXWYZBBGF-UHFFFAOYSA-M
SMILES: O=S([O-])(OC)=O.FC1=CC=C2C(C3=[N+](C)C4=C(C=C(C=C4)F)C5=C3C(N2C)=CC(C)=C5)=C1
Biological Activity: RHPS4 is a potent telomerase inhibitor (IC50 = 0.33 μM). RHPS4 is a DNA damage inducer[1][2].
